Linux CKA Practice Tests
A CKA practice test works best when you treat it like the real thing. Set a timer. Work without notes. Force yourself to solve tasks the way you will on exam day.
This turns a simple question set into an honest readiness check.
Timing is where many candidates struggle. The CKA exam expects you to complete hands-on tasks efficiently, so pacing is critical. When you practice, get comfortable flagging a hard item and moving on, then circling back if time allows. That single habit prevents you from losing points on questions you could have earned.
After each attempt, review every miss. Don't just note the correct answer. Recreate the task in a real cluster or a local sandbox until the solution feels automatic. The gap analysis is the point.
The score is only the starting line.

Study Materials for CKA
Strong CKA preparation pairs practice questions with reliable primary sources. Start with the official Kubernetes documentation. It's the same reference the exam environment gives you, so learning to search it quickly is a skill in itself.
Beyond the docs, build a small lab. A local cluster using kind, minikube, or a few cloud nodes lets you practice real administration tasks. When configuring RBAC, setting up networking, or recovering a failed node, hands-on repetition sticks far better than reading ever will. Engineers often find that a concept only clicks once they've broken and fixed it themselves.
Blend these resources deliberately. Use documentation to learn the why, use your lab to practice the how, and use exam-style questions to confirm you can do both under pressure. Verify anything you're unsure about against official Linux Foundation material.

Linux CKA Study Plan
Build your plan around your weak areas, not your comfortable ones. Take an early practice attempt to establish a baseline, then map your lowest-scoring topics against the official exam objectives. That map becomes your study schedule.
Spend most of your hands-on time in a live cluster. Reading about pod scheduling or storage is useful, but the exam asks you to configure it. Rotate through the major task types until each one feels routine. When something breaks, resist the urge to look up the answer immediately.
Troubleshooting under mild frustration is closer to the real test.
As exam day approaches, shift toward full timed runs. These sessions rebuild stamina and sharpen your pacing. Track your progress across attempts so you can see improvement and catch any topic that keeps tripping you up.
